Abstract

The superiority of laparoscopic management of adnexal masses over laparotomy or even minilaparotomy has been shown in a few randomized trials. Due to the possibility of operating on undiagnosed ovarian cancer, and of spreading the tumor cells during surgery, special precautions should be taken. The initial and important step is to establish the diagnosis preoperatively. During surgery, benign tumors in young women should be treated conservatively, and malignant tumors should be staged immediately.
